Portrait of a pug

I recently went to a demonstration by Steve Walters and one of his tips to keep energy, passion, and spirit in a painting is to put bold colors down first as a kind of abstract under painting.  I thought I would give it a try with a photo of a pug that a fellow artist, Michael Salmon, shared. I think that the colors help keep the painting whimsical and it helped break up some of the black.
